]> fbox.kageds.com Git - adventofcode.git/blobdiff - 2023/go/main.go
Day 6
[adventofcode.git] / 2023 / go / main.go
index 0f19aeb50405e509bf10f950f06d52b0c8711f52..dbfddc1558713b7226185bb4ace987b8979a63be 100644 (file)
@@ -11,6 +11,8 @@ import (
        "adventofcode2023/day02"
        "adventofcode2023/day03"
        "adventofcode2023/day04"
        "adventofcode2023/day02"
        "adventofcode2023/day03"
        "adventofcode2023/day04"
+       "adventofcode2023/day05"
+       "adventofcode2023/day06"
 )
 // Usage: go run main.go <NN>
 // assumes input is in day<NN>/input.txt
 )
 // Usage: go run main.go <NN>
 // assumes input is in day<NN>/input.txt
@@ -31,6 +33,12 @@ func main() {
        case 4:
                fmt.Printf("part 1: %d\n", day04.Part1(utils.Readfile(d)))
                fmt.Printf("part 2: %d\n", day04.Part2(utils.Readfile(d)))
        case 4:
                fmt.Printf("part 1: %d\n", day04.Part1(utils.Readfile(d)))
                fmt.Printf("part 2: %d\n", day04.Part2(utils.Readfile(d)))
+       case 5:
+               fmt.Printf("part 1: %d\n", day05.Part1(utils.Readfile(d)))
+               fmt.Printf("part 2: %d\n", day05.Part2(utils.Readfile(d)))
+       case 6:
+               fmt.Printf("part 1: %d\n", day06.Part1(utils.Readfile(d)))
+               fmt.Printf("part 2: %d\n", day06.Part2(utils.Readfile(d)))
        default:
                panic(fmt.Errorf("no such day: %d", d))
        }
        default:
                panic(fmt.Errorf("no such day: %d", d))
        }
@@ -38,7 +46,7 @@ func main() {
 
 // Reads day from os.Args.
 func day() int {
 
 // Reads day from os.Args.
 func day() int {
-       latest := 3
+       latest := 5
        if len(os.Args) == 1 {
                return latest
        }
        if len(os.Args) == 1 {
                return latest
        }